Kay ELE diff --git a/saxon10.saxon.script b/saxon10.saxon.script new file mode 100644 index 0000000..d9a0ace --- /dev/null +++ b/saxon10.saxon.script @@ -0,0 +1,46 @@ +#!/bin/sh +# +# saxon10 script +# JPackage Project + +. /usr/share/java-utils/java-functions + +MAIN_CLASS=net.sf.saxon.Transform + +BASE_JARS="saxon10 xml-commons-apis jaxp_parser_impl" + +# Optional jars +CLASSPATH="$CLASSPATH:"$(build-classpath \ + icu4j \ + jdom \ + jdom2 \ + xml-commons-resolver \ + xom \ + 2>/dev/null) || : + +# If we have resolver, add the CatalogManager.properties dir to CLASSPATH, +# and tweak command line options so that it's used. +args= +if echo "$CLASSPATH" | grep xml-commons-resolver >/dev/null 2>&1 && test -r /etc/java/resolver/CatalogManager.properties; then + CLASSPATH="$CLASSPATH:/etc/java/resolver" + # Tune options to use resolver. + r=org.apache.xml.resolver.tools.ResolvingXMLReader + for opt in -x -y ; do + if ! echo $@ | grep "\\${opt}:" >/dev/null 2>&1 ; then + args="$args ${opt}:$r" + fi + done + r=org.apache.xml.resolver.tools.CatalogResolver + if ! echo $@ | grep "\\-r:" >/dev/null 2>&1 ; then + args="$args -r:$r" + fi +fi + +# Set parameters +set_jvm +set_classpath $BASE_JARS +set_flags $BASE_FLAGS +set_options $BASE_OPTIONS + +# Let's start +run $args "$@" diff --git a/saxon10.saxonq.pod b/saxon10.saxonq.pod new file mode 100644 index 0000000..d6a75a1 --- /dev/null +++ b/saxon10.saxonq.pod @@ -0,0 +1,593 @@ +=encoding utf8 + +=head1 NAME + +saxon10q - Saxon XQuery 3.0 processor + +=head1 SYNOPSIS + +saxon10q [I] [I] + +=head1 DESCRIPTION + +A command to run a query contained in a file. + +Saxon 9.8 and later releases implement the XQuery 3.1 Recommendation dated 18 +April 2017. Because XQuery 3.1 is backwards compatible with XQuery 1.0 and +XQuery 3.0, Saxon will also execute queries written according to the 1.0 or 3.0 +versions of the specification. Saxon no longer has a mode to execute as an +XQuery 1.0 or 3.0 processor (that is, to reject constructs that were not +present in earlier versions of the language). For information about the +conformance of Saxon to the XQuery 3.1 specification, and about the handling of +implementation-defined features of the specification, see +L. + +Saxon uses the same run-time engine to support both XQuery and XSLT, reflecting +the fact that the two languages have very similar semantics. Most of the +compile-time code (in particular, the type checking logic and the optimizer) is +also common. The XQuery support in Saxon consists essentially of an XQuery +parser (which is itself an extension of the XPath parser); the parser generates +the same internal interpretable code as the XSLT processor. There are also some +constructs in the internal expression tree that will only be generated from +XQuery source rather than XSLT source; examples are the XQuery order by and +group by clauses, which have no direct XSLT equivalent. + +The XQuery processor may be invoked either from the operating system command +line, or via an API from a user-written application. There is no graphical user +interface provided. + +Saxon is an in-memory processor. Unless you can take advantage of streaming, +Saxon is designed to process source documents that fit in memory. Saxon has +been used successfully to process source documents of 100Mbytes or more without +streaming, but if you attempt anything this large, you need to be aware (a) +that you will need to allocate sufficient memory to the Java VM (at least 5 +times the size of the source document), and (b) that complex FLWOR expressions +may be very time-consuming to execute. An "Open Source License" is a +# license that conforms to the Open Source Definition (Version 1.9) +# published by the Open Source Initiative. + +# Please submit bugfixes or comments via https://bugs.opensuse.org/ +# + + +%global saxon_version 10 +%global saxon_release 9 +%global saxon_compat_version 10 +# net.sf.saxon.om.XMLChar is from ASL-licensed Xerces +Name: saxon%{saxon_version} +Version: %{saxon_version}.%{saxon_release} +Release: 0 +Summary: The SAXON XSLT Processor from Michael Kay +License: Apache-2.0 AND MPL-2.0 +Group: Productivity/Publishing/XML +URL: https://www.saxonica.com/ +Source0: https://github.com/Saxonica/Saxon-HE/raw/main/%{saxon_version}/source/saxon%{saxon_version}-%{saxon_release}source.zip +# %{name}-generate-tarball.sh +Source1: saxon-resources-%{saxon_version}-cleaned.zip +Source2: https://repo1.maven.org/maven2/net/sf/saxon/Saxon-HE/%{saxon_version}.%{saxon_release}/Saxon-HE-%{saxon_version}.%{saxon_release}.pom +Source3: %{name}.build.xml +Source10: %{name}.saxon.script +Source11: %{name}.saxonq.script +Source12: %{name}.gizmo.script +Source20: %{name}.saxon.pod +Source21: %{name}.saxonq.pod +Source22: %{name}.gizmo.pod +# run saxon10-generate-tarball.sh script to remove potential nonfree content from saxon-resources-10.zip. +Source100: %{name}-generate-tarball.sh +BuildRequires: ant +BuildRequires: dom4j +BuildRequires: dos2unix +BuildRequires: fdupes +BuildRequires: icu4j +BuildRequires: java-devel >= 1.8 +BuildRequires: javapackages-local >= 6 +BuildRequires: jdom +BuildRequires: jdom2 +BuildRequires: jetbrains-annotations +BuildRequires: jline >= 2 +BuildRequires: sed +BuildRequires: unzip +BuildRequires: xml-commons-apis +BuildRequires: xml-commons-resolver +BuildRequires: xom +Requires(post): update-alternatives +Requires(postun):update-alternatives +Recommends: %{name}-scripts +Provides: jaxp_transform_impl = %{version} +BuildArch: noarch + +%description +The Saxon package is a collection of tools for processing XML documents. The +main components are: + +• An XSLT processor, which can be used from the command line, or invoked from +an application, using a supplied API. Saxon implements the XSLT 3.0 +Recommendation. The product can also be used to run XSLT 2.0 stylesheets, or +XSLT 1.0 stylesheets in backwards compatibility mode. + +• An XPath processor accessible to applications via a supplied API. This +supports XPath 2.0 and XPath 3.1. It can also be used in +backwards-compatibility mode to evaluate XPath 1.0 expressions. + +• An XQuery processor that can be used from the command line, or invoked from +an application by use of a supplied API. This supports XQuery 3.1, which also +allows XQuery 1.0 or 3.0 queries to be executed. With Saxon-EE, you can also +use the XQuery extensions defined in the XQuery Update 1.0 Recommendation, but +later working drafts of XQuery Update are not supported (W3C has abandoned work +on these versions). + +• An XML Schema Processor. This supports both XSD 1.0 and XSD 1.1. This can be +used on its own to validate a schema for correctness, or to validate a source +document against the definitions in a schema. It is also used to support the +schema-aware functionality of the XSLT and XQuery processors. Like the other +tools, it can be run from the command line, or invoked from an application. + +• On the Java platform, when using XSLT, XPath, XQuery, or XML schema +validation, Saxon offers a choice of APIs. If you need portability across +different vendors' tools, you can use the JAXP API for XSLT, XPath, and XML +Schema processing, and the XQJ interface for XQuery. On the other hand, if you +want a more integrated and complete API offering access to all Saxon's +facilities, the s9api interface is recommended. You can also dive down deeper +into the Saxon internals if you need to: there has been no particular attempt +to make interfaces private, and all public interfaces are documented in the +JavaDoc. Clearly, the deeper you go, the greater the risk of interfaces +changing in future releases. + +• On the .NET platform, Saxon offers an API that enables close integration with +other services available from .NET, notably the XML-related classes in the +System.Xml namespace. It isn't possible to use Saxon as a transparent plug-in +replacement for the System.Xml.Xsl processor, because the API for the Microsoft +engine using concrete classes rather than abstract interfaces. However, it is +possible to use it as a functional replacement with minor changes to your +application code. + +%package manual +Summary: Manual for %{name} +Group: Productivity/Publishing/XML + +%description manual +Manual for %{name}. + +%package javadoc +Summary: Javadoc for %{name} +Group: Productivity/Publishing/XML + +%description javadoc +Javadoc for %{name}. + +%package demo +Summary: Demos for %{name} +Group: Productivity/Publishing/XML +Requires: %{name} = %{version}-%{release} + +%description demo +Demonstrations and samples for %{name}. + +%package scripts +Summary: Utility scripts for %{name} +Group: Productivity/Publishing/XML +Requires: %{name} = %{version}-%{release} +Requires: javapackages-tools +Requires: jaxp_parser_impl +Requires: jline +Requires: xml-commons-apis +Recommends: icu4j +Recommends: jdom +Recommends: jdom2 +Recommends: xml-commons-resolver +Recommends: xom + +%description scripts +Utility scripts for %{name}. + +%prep +%setup -q -c +unzip -q %{SOURCE1} +cp -p %{SOURCE3} ./build.xml + +# purge EE imports +find -name \*.java |xargs sed -i -e 's/\(^import com\.saxonica\..*\)/\/\/\1/' + +# deadNET +rm -rf net/sf/saxon/dotnet + +# This requires a EE edition feature (com.saxonica.xsltextn) +rm -rf net/sf/saxon/option/sql/SQLElementFactory.java + +# cleanup unnecessary stuff we'll build ourselves +rm -rf docs/api +find . \( -name "*.jar" -name "*.pyc" \) -delete + +mkdir -p build/classes +cat >build/classes/edition.properties <<__PROPERTIES__ +config=net.sf.saxon.Configuration +platform=net.sf.saxon.java.JavaPlatform +__PROPERTIES__ + +%build +export CLASSPATH=$(build-classpath xml-commons-apis jdom jdom2 xom dom4j icu4j xml-commons-resolver jline jetbrains-annotations) +ant \ + -Dj2se.javadoc=%{_javadocdir}/java \ + -Djdom.javadoc=%{_javadocdir}/jdom \ + -Ddom4j.javadoc=%{_javadocdir}/dom4j + +pod2man --release='%{name} %{version}' --section=1 --center='User Commands' --quotes=none %{SOURCE20} %{name}.1 +pod2man --release='%{name} %{version}' --section=1 --center='User Commands' --quotes=none %{SOURCE21} %{name}q.1 +pod2man --release='%{name} %{version}' --section=1 --center='User Commands' --quotes=none %{SOURCE22} gizmo%{saxon_version}.1 + +%install + +# JARs, POM, API documentation +install -dm 0755 %{buildroot}%{_javadir} +install -pm 0644 build/lib/saxon.jar %{buildroot}%{_javadir}/%{name}.jar + +install -dm 0755 %{buildroot}%{_mavenpomdir} +%{mvn_install_pom} %{SOURCE2} %{buildroot}%{_mavenpomdir}/%{name}.pom +%add_maven_depmap %{name}.pom %{name}.jar + +install -dm 0755 %{buildroot}%{_javadocdir}/%{name} +cp -r build/api %{buildroot}%{_javadocdir}/%{name} +%fdupes -s %{buildroot}%{_javadocdir}/%{name} + +# Demo +install -dm0755 %{buildroot}%{_defaultdocdir}/%{name} +cp -rf use-cases samples drivers %{buildroot}%{_defaultdocdir}/%{name} + +# Scripts +install -dm0755 %{buildroot}%{_bindir} +install -m0755 %{SOURCE10} %{buildroot}%{_bindir}/%{name} +install -m0755 %{SOURCE11} %{buildroot}%{_bindir}/%{name}q +install -m0755 %{SOURCE12} %{buildroot}%{_bindir}/gizmo%{saxon_version} + +# Manual pages +install -dm0755 %{buildroot}%{_mandir}/man1 +install -Dm0644 {%{name}{,q},gizmo%{saxon_version}}.1 %{buildroot}%{_mandir}/man1/ + +# jaxp_transform_impl ghost symlink +install -dm0755 %{buildroot}%{_sysconfdir}/alternatives/ +ln -sf %{_sysconfdir}/alternatives/jaxp_transform_impl.jar %{buildroot}%{_javadir}/jaxp_transform_impl.jar + +# Manual +install -dm0755 %{buildroot}%{_defaultdocdir}/%{name}/{doc,source-userdoc} +cp -rf doc/{index.html,img} %{buildroot}%{_defaultdocdir}/%{name}/doc +unzip -qq -d %{buildroot}%{_defaultdocdir}/%{name}/source-userdoc source-userdoc.zip +ln -s %{_javadocdir}/%{name} %{buildroot}%{_defaultdocdir}/%{name}/javadoc +find %{buildroot}%{_defaultdocdir}/%{name} \ + -name \*.class -delete -or -name \*.exe -delete +find %{buildroot}%{_defaultdocdir}/%{name} \ + \( -name \*.cs \ + -or -name \*.xml \ + -or -name \*.xsl \ + -or -name \*.xq \ + -or -name \*.xqlib \ + -or -name \*.dtd \ + -or -name \*.xsd \ + -or -name \*.resx \ + -or -name \*.out \ + -or -name \*.cmd \ + \) -print0 \ + |xargs -0 dos2unix +%fdupes %{buildroot}%{_defaultdocdir}/%{name} + +%post +update-alternatives --install %{_javadir}/jaxp_transform_impl.jar \ + jaxp_transform_impl %{_javadir}/%{name}.jar 25 + +%postun +if [ $1 -eq 0 ] ;
